כָּבֵד kaved

Hebrew word for “liver” · Strong’s H3516 · used 14 times in 14 verses

Old Testament5 booksMost often in Leviticus (9)

Explore it in the Word Atlas

Meaning

1) the liver; 1a) the liver (as the heaviest organ)
